Coastal chic dining room

The client’s house has an open floor plan on the main level with space that is adequate but not large. The client wanted the dining space to be special and have some type of delineation without overwhelming the room.

 

The dining room was moved from the middle of the room closer to the front entryway. A round table with a driftwood finish was added with an optional extension for their extended family dinners. A lovely glass front, lighted curio cabinet acts as a subtle break between the dining room and living room helping to delineate the two spaces.
